String Function
Language Reference |

See Also


Description
Returns a repeating character string of the length specified.

Syntax
String(number, character)

The String function syntax has these arguments:

Part Description
number Length of the returned string. If number contains Null, Null is returned.
character Character code specifying the character or string expression whose first character is used to build the return string. If character contains Null, Null is returned.

Remarks

If you specify a number for character greater than 255, String converts the number to a valid character code using the formula:

character Mod 256
